Output 12f1c22637fd509c150a5ee3d2997eb158393d56341cb7392749cf59613d9f05:7

value
35460000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70e4afb35b94a75af7f3cac035915c4c71c21568 OP_EQUAL
address
3BywZS6mcbm2J7Pg26sKdCQzUr4EdWcr3Q
transaction
12f1c22637fd509c150a5ee3d2997eb158393d56341cb7392749cf59613d9f05
spent
true